Well, we've got another NHRA cut-back !
Starting this year you WONT be getting a medal with your wally for a National event win. Proof was the 'Waternationals' at Pomona from the winners circle and confirmed by Mike Rice (DD 7). Add this to the $5.00 increase in crew passes, on-line ticketing, lack of track personnel (with lower pay) and no sheets on the credential trailer window. At least gas prices are supposed to drop again.
